I dont know too much of the history. Bear swamp hilll was destryoed in 71 when a super sonic jet struck the fire tower at 1300 mph and slid 1/4of a mile thru the swapt taking out 900 trees along the way the wreck was left in the woods and that langing gear is all that is left now but is slowly sinking into the swamp. The mill I have no idea. The cranberry pump was used to pump cranberries up from the bog. The old foundation was a tavern. Wharton state forest was purchased by Mr. Wharton because it has natural springs and he wanted to pump the water ti Philly so I could be sold, but he was not permitted to do so, so he donated the land to the state.
